Garden upkeep is an essential practice for keeping outdoor spaces healthy, dynamic, and inviting throughout the year. A well-kept garden not just enhances a home's visual appeal but likewise guarantees the durability of its plants and features. Maintenance involves routine jobs such as pruning, deadheading, weeding, watering, and soil care. By resolving these requirements regularly, garden enthusiasts can avoid insect infestations, control illness spread, and keep a balanced environment where plants prosper. Seasonal factors to consider, such as mulching in the spring or protecting fragile plants in winter, are also crucial to sustaining garden vitality. Beyond aesthetics, correct garden maintenance plays a role in supporting plant health and biodiversity. Removing infected or broken foliage helps avoid pathogens from spreading, while strategic pruning motivates brand-new growth and blooming. Soil conditioning-- through composting, aeration, and raw material replenishment-- provides the nutrients plants require to flourish. In addition, the thoughtful integration of companion planting and pollinator-friendly types can enhance garden resilience while adding to regional environments. A structured maintenance schedule helps house owners plan for ongoing needs and avoid costly overhauls later. This schedule often consists of regular monthly assessments, seasonal clean-ups, and targeted treatments as required. Whether for decorative flower beds, vegetable plots, or mixed-use landscapes, constant care guarantees that the garden remains a source of enjoyment and beauty all year long
